2013-10-28 18 views
0

我已爲指定響應外觀的某個鏈接指定了負邊距頂部。但是,相同的屬性不適用於Safari,文本會重疊。在刪除該屬性時,看起來是正確的。但在一個瀏覽器中的調整打破了其他瀏覽器的設計。那麼如何處理負邊際。代碼是這樣的:Safari中的負餘量顯示的結果與Firefox等其他瀏覽器不同的結果

HTML

<ul> 
    <li> 
     <h4 class="txtalign"> 
     <a href="aaaa.com"></a> 
     </h4> 
    </li> 
</ul> 

CSS

h4.txtalign{ 
    margin:-25px 0 6px 8px; 
    font-size:22px; 
    font-family:"Arial,Verdana"; 
    font-weight:bold; 
} 

任何幫助將不勝感激。

+2

請顯示完整的CSS代碼和預期的結果。也許在一個小提琴。 – insertusernamehere

回答

-1

您需要調整瀏覽器的CSS,以及是否使用受影響的屬性。這個答案有一些如何做到這一點的信息: jQuery browser detection?

+0

這個問題可能有CSS解決方案。爲現代瀏覽器管理不同的CSS(現代=不是更老的IE)只能作爲最後的手段 – FelipeAls

相關問題